How to survive the flight to Minamiaiki?
No matter where you're coming from, flying can be a pleasurable experience if you're well prepared. Take a peek at these handy tips that will get your Minamiaiki escape started on the right foot.What to pack in your hand luggage:

  • A plane trip can be easy if you've got all the right things. Firstly, you'll need toiletry items, such as a toothbrush and hairbrush, a spare set of clothes and a good read. Next, find a spot in your hand luggage for your phone and charger, any daily medications and perhaps a quality neck pillow too. Last, but definitely not least, don't forget to bring your passport, travel docs and your credit cards.

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Pack all your full-sized bottles of shampoo and conditioner in your checked baggage. Any liquids in your carry-on suitcase lar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ated. Sharp objects, like your Swiss Army knife, and products which are explosive or flammable, such as flares, bleaching agents and strong acids, are also restricted.

What to wear on a flight:

  • The goal here is to feel as comfortable as you can. Dress in loose, natural fibers and remember to pack a pullover in case it gets cold in the cabin. Always go with flat, well-fitting shoes as it's possible that your feet and ankles will swell during the flight. Leave the high heels and heavy hiking boots in your luggage.
  • Caused by sustained periods of inactivity,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a blood clot condition that can affect some passengers on long-haul flights. The great news is there are ways to significantly reduce your risk of developing it. Stay hydrated, wander around the cabin whenever possible and wear compression tights or socks.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Minamiaiki?
The answer is simple — be prepared. We've put together some helpful hints for a fuss-free trip through security. Watch out Minamiaiki, here you come:

  • Airport security personnel first need to verify that you have a valid passport and matching travel documents before you can proceed any further. Have them close by, ready for inspection.
  • Next up, both you and your hand luggage must be X-rayed. To make the process quick and painless, remove anything that is likely to trigger the alarm. Items like your jacket, belt and earphones need to go through the machine.
  • For just a few moments, you'll need to unplug from the digital world. Your laptop, phone and any other electronic gadgets will need to go through the scanner.
  • Any liquids or gels, such as hair oil or hand cream, that you want to take on board need to be in containers no greater than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ters). Also, everything must fit inside a quart-size (one liter), clear zip-lock bag.
  • Lightweight sneakers are a great footwear choice as you're less likely to have to remove them when passing through security. Safety boots and other heavy shoes are often subjected to additional screening.
  • Sharp items like knives are not allowed on board. They'll be confiscated at security, so pack them safely away in your checked luggage.
